Bradley F. Jost is a scholar working on Ophthalmology,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ging and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ine. According to data from OpenAlex, Bradley F. Jost has authored 15 papers receiving a total of 162 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 11 papers in Ophthalmology, 7 papers in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ging and 4 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ine. Recurrent topics in Bradley F. Jost's work include Retinal Diseases and Treatments (5 papers), Retinal and Optic Conditions (3 papers) and Retinal Imaging and Analysis (2 papers). Bradley F. Jost is often cited by papers focused on Retinal Diseases and Treatments (5 papers), Retinal and Optic Conditions (3 papers) and Retinal Imaging and Analysis (2 papers). Bradley F. Jost collaborates with scholars based in United States and Germany. Bradley F. Jost's co-authors include Gary E. Fish, David G. Birch, Dwain Fuller, William B. Snyder, Rand Spencer, Albert Vaiser, R. Joseph Olk, William L. Hutton, Ingrid Kreissig and Donald J. Rose and has published in prestigious journals such as Ophthalmology, American Journal of Ophthalmology and British Journal of Ophthalmology.
